Output 2906d7d8e2c734c803dde2066ab6a91a768e404bdab7d9af9560f17c1b178fa0:0

value
2118554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b910792c581660ef98520f3a068786ce19052c0e OP_EQUAL
address
3JZYfcteFdjF6zwdDu8Nz1S4Qy5cy8ZdZ1
transaction
2906d7d8e2c734c803dde2066ab6a91a768e404bdab7d9af9560f17c1b178fa0
confirmations
311901
spent
true